We’re very good at analyzing other people.
Their habits. Their reactions. Their strange pauses, overexplaining, and sudden silences.

We notice patterns. We build theories. We quietly narrate what might really be going on.

That’s the hobby shrink at work.

But what happens when the hobby shrink turns inward?🪞

This book is an invitation to do exactly that — gently, playfully, and without turning self-reflection into yet another self-improvement project.

A hobby shrink is someone who can’t help analyzing people, even when nobody asked. Someone without a psychology degree, but with plenty of curiosity, theories, and interpretations. Someone who finds people too fascinating not to try to understand — even if they often get it wrong.

Fuel for the Hobby Shrink isn’t about fixing yourself or becoming a better version of who you are. It’s about noticing how you think, react, and make sense of the world, with more kindness and less pressure.

Through short reflections and open-ended prompts, this book invites you to:

  • notice patterns without judging them

  • observe thoughts without getting tangled in them

  • relate to emotions with more ease

  • hold identity lightly

  • explore self-reflection without turning it into work


This is a gentle, playful companion for anyone who thinks deeply and wants to do so with a little more warmth — and a lot less pressure. Think of it as a reflective field guide for self-observation without self-judgment.
